Pet's info: Cat | Domestic Shorthair | Male | neutered | 10 months and 23 days old
For about 3 weeks now m cat has been scratching himself crazy especially in the neck area. I had my cat since he was 3 months old and have not had this problem until i recently moved. I got him a flea collar and a spray that kills, and or prevents fleas and ticks. That still wasn't working I checked his fur and spreading the fur in his neck exposed (Not a lot) tiny little black bugs crawling around. unfortanltley I cannot attached photos at the moment

Hello. If you are seeing little black bugs crawling around, then Chance has fleas. Most flea collars do not work & sprays are not very effective. You will be better off using a topical like Advantage for cats, Frontline GOLD or Bravecto topical for cats ( this one lasts 3 months ). Only after the flea problem is addressed can you start doing something about the itching ( which may very well resolve once the fleas are gone ).
